Measuring Food

Insecurity

Waukesha Free Clinic gently ask those we are serving if they are food secure or going hungry. This can affect the patient’s ability in taking medications regularly especially if prescriptions are to be taken at meal time. We support the Food Pantry of Waukesha County to better gauge our community’s food security.
